EFCE Excellence Award in Recognition of an Outstanding PhD Thesis on CAPE

CAPE-Logo

The EFCE has established a biennial (every two years) Excellence Award to recognise the PhD Thesis published in the preceding two-year period which demonstrates the most outstanding contribution to research and/or practice in CAPE - Computer Aided Process Engineering.

Award winners

The 2022 Excellence Award in Recognition of an Outstanding PhD Thesis on CAPE was presented to Dr. Alessandro di Pretoro and Dr. Ahmed Shokry Abdelaleem Taha Zied at ESCAPE-32, in Toulouse, France, in June 2022.

Sponsor 2022: Laboratoire de Génie Chimique - LGC, Toulouse, France.
